Something to Say

This card features the Color me Irresistible Designer Series Paper.   This paper is clear embossed and you can add color by using spritzers, sponges or daubers. 

DSCN0991[1]

Supplies Used:  Something to Say stamp set, Whisper White card stock, Color Me Irresistible DSP, Hello Honey, Tip Top Taupe, Watermelon Wonder ink, Sponge daubers, 1-1/2" and 1-3/8" circle punches, Jewels Basic Rhinestones
